Draymond Green Close To Signing With Klutch Sports

Warriors forward Draymond Green is close to signing with agent Rich Paul of Klutch Sports, according to Yahoo Sports’ Chris Haynes.

Green, 28, has previously been represented by Wasserman. The former Defensive Player of the Year is set to hit unrestricted free agency after next season, the final year on the five-year, $82MM pact he signed in 2015.

Golden State state will have to deal with Klay Thompson and Kevin Durant hitting the open market this summer. Thompson has previously mentioned a strong desire to re-sign with the Warriors while Durant’s future remains unclear.

As for Green, he’ll become Klutch Sports’ latest high-profile addition the last six months, joining Anthony Davis, Markieff Morris and Marcus MorrisPaul also represents NBA All-Stars LeBron James, John Wall, Ben Simmons and others.

In 43 contests this season, Green is averaging 7.2 PPG, 7.5 RPG and 7.3 APG.
